Red Hat cancels party; will feed needy instead
Dec 6, 2008, 18 :02 UTC (4 Talkback[s]) (4494 reads)

(Other stories by Alan Wolf)

""We felt it was the wrong time to be spending a lot of money on ourselves," said DeLisa Alexander, Red Hat's senior vice president for people and brand.

"She declined to say how much money Red Hat will donate, but it's enough to pay for about 800,000 meals at food banks run by Feeding America. In the Triangle, the group runs the Food Bank of Eastern and Central North Carolina and the Inter-Faith Food Shuttle."
